Bitcore P2P-Safe

NPM Package Build Status Coverage Status

bitcore-p2p-safe adds Safe protocol support for Bitcore-Safe.

See the main bitcore-safe repo for more information.

Getting Started

npm install bitcore-p2p-safe

In order to connect to the Safe network, you'll need to know the IP address of at least one node of the network, or use Pool to discover peers using a DNS seed.

var Peer = require('bitcore-p2p-safe').Peer;

var peer = new Peer({host: '127.0.0.1'});

peer.on('ready', function() {
  // peer info
  console.log(peer.version, peer.subversion, peer.bestHeight);
});
peer.on('disconnect', function() {
  console.log('connection closed');
});
peer.connect();

Then, you can get information from other peers by using:

// handle events
peer.on('inv', function(message) {
  // message.inventory[]
});
peer.on('tx', function(message) {
  // message.transaction
});
